Novelist Julie Schumacher admits that she shares a few characteristics with Jason T. Fitger, the cranky, boorish professor experiencing a meltdown in her hilarious epistolary novel Dear Committee Members.

“He’s sort of an evil twin,” admits the author, who (like her character) is a faculty member in a US Midwestern university creative writing programme, in her case the University of Minnesota.
